Development Update-

I have been working on building the new Profession, Hobbies, Fighting Style, Progression System and I have most of it to gather and working. This coming week I hope to have something on new progression system on the server to start testing. I only have a few buffs to finish but the biggest thing is untangling the vanilla Progression.xml from everything else since we are not using it at all. Should be fun …. Not.

So since I got Progression guts to gather I wanted to post the stats I set up. Please note this is all very early untested stat guesses on my part and will need tons of testing and adjusting before the final numbers. Also this is not everything related to these Perks/Skills like the recipes that will be unlocked, special items/weapons or special buffs that may come with a given Perk/Skill. With that in mind.

-Warning Wall Of Stats Ahead!-

Definitions

  • Spread Multiplier -How wide your cross hairs are when not aiming with LMB
  • Kick Degrees - Kick from firearms that pushes the screen up
  • Weapon Handling- How quickly you aim with LMB
  • Crafting Tier - Weapon Quality crafting level 1-6


Professions-

Player picks one at start of game(Learning all yet to be determined)

Doctor-

[-5% Weapon Handling, Reload Speed, Spread Multiplier, Kick Degrees]

10% Faster Crafting Time, Crafting Tier Lv1, 10% Dismemberment bonus with bladed weapons

*Will have all medical recipes, possibly stronger illness immunity*

Construction Worker-

[-10% Weapon Handling, Reload Speed, Spread Multiplier, Kick Degrees]

30% Faster Crafting Time, Crafting Tier Lv3

*Will have all shape frame*

Thief/Burglar-

30% Faster Looting, 30% Faster when crouching, 30% Better Spread Multiplier when crouching

10% Faster Crafting Time, Crafting Tier Lv2, 50% Better Stealth Ability

*Possibly a lockpick*

Soldier-

[40% Better- Weapon Handling, Reload Speed, Spread Multiplier, Kick Degrees]

10% Faster Crafting Time, Crafting Tier Lv2, 20% Dismemberment bonus

*Will have most gun recipes, weapon repair kit recipe*

Heisenberg-

20% Faster Crafting Time, Crafting Tier Lv1

*Will know all drug recipes, Will know advanced chemistry recipes, Possibly higher tolerance to all drugs*

Repair Man-

[-5% Weapon Handling, Reload Speed, Spread Multiplier, Kick Degrees]

40% Faster Crafting Time, Crafting Tier Lv3

*Will know many recipes for general items, Will know upgrade tool recipes*

Hobbies-

Player picks one at start can unlock others through quest or chance




Fitness Nut-

[20% Faster Walk Speed, Run Speed]

10% Faster Stamina Regen, 10% Slower Stamina Max Drop

Ice Fishing-

20% Warmer in Cold Weather, 7% Warmer in Hot Weather

Sun Bathing-

20% Cooler in Hot Weather, 7% Colder in Cold Weather

Arts and Crafts-

20% Faster Crafting Time, Crafting Tier + 1 level

Paintball-

[20% Better Weapon Handling, Spread Multiplier]

Baseball-

[Only when holding a blunt weapon-

20% Faster Attack Speed, 15% Less Stamina Loss, 10% Better Dismemberment Chance]

Parkour-

Jump 2 Blocks High, 10% Faster Stamina Regen, ?% Less Fall Damage

Computers-

10% Faster Crafting Time, Crafting Tier + 1 level

*Will have high tech recipes*

Engines-

10% Faster Crafting Time, Crafting Tier + 1 level

*Will have all vehicle recipes*

Drugs-

Lessen the bad effects from drugs, Slightly lessen the good also

*Low level drug recipes*

Cook-

All Cooking Recipes

Gardening-

Will know low level seed recipes

*Possibly extra harvest from plants*

Hunting-

[15% Better- Weapon Handling, Reload Speed, Spread Multiplier, Kick Degrees]

Fighting Style-

Player Picks one at start of game




Definitions-

  • Defensive Buff- “Fight or Flight”
    When the player is holding the given weapon style and is below 10 health, the player has a 10% chance to proc this buff when hit. When activated the player will receive two buffs- Flight- 20% Speed Increase for 3 sec
  • Fight- 20% Dismemberment Bonus for 3 sec

[*]Offensive Buff-”In The Zone”

When the player gets a head shot with the given weapon style using the light attack/Shooting 2 times quickly in a row a 100% Dismemberment Bonus is applied to the next Power Swing/Shot for 5 seconds



Archery-

Defensive Buff, Offensive Buff. Level 3 in Archery Skill

Handguns-

Defensive Buff, Offensive Buff. Level 3 in Handgun Skill

Shotguns-

Defensive Buff, Offensive Buff. Level 3 in Shotgun Skill

Rifles-

Defensive Buff, Offensive Buff. Level 3 in Rifle Skill

Unarmed-

Defensive Buff, Offensive Buff. Level 3 in Unarmed Skill

Explosives-

Defensive Buff, Offensive Buff

Will have all explosive recipes

*Perk Exclusive- Throwable Scrap Bomb/recipe= 1EmptyCan + 5GunPowder + 5Nials

Traps-

Will have most Trap recipes

*Perk exclusive- Fishing hook trap/recipe = 1WoodStake + 1FishingLine +5 FishingHooks/When placed holds only the next entity that touches it in place for 30 seconds, no damage*

Bladed-

Defensive Buff, Offensive Buff. Level 3 in Blade Skill

Blunt-

Defensive Buff, Offensive Buff. Level 3 in Blunt Skill

Action Skills-

The player can level these skills as they use/fight with the weapon/tool. 10 Levels each. These effects only take hold when the player is holding the given weapon/tool




Weapon Action Skills - 1xp for enemy hit / 5xp for enemy kill

Bladed Weapons-

3% Faster Attack Speed per Lv, 3% Less Stamina loss per swing,3% Better Dismemberment Chance per lv

Unarmed-

3% Faster Attack Speed per Lv, 3% Less Stamina loss per swing,3% Better Dismemberment Chance per lv

Blunt Weapons-

3% Faster Attack Speed per Lv, 3% Less Stamina loss per swing,3% Better Dismemberment Chance per lv

Archery-

3% Faster Reload Speed per lv, 2% Farther Range per lv, 3% Better Weapon Handling per lv, 3% Better Spread Multiplier per lv, 3% Less Kick per lv, 3% Better Dismemberment Chance per lv

Handguns-

3% Faster Reload Speed per lv, 3% Better Weapon Handling per lv, 3% Better Spread Multiplier per lv, 3% Less Kick per lv, 3% Better Dismemberment Chance per lv

Shotguns-

3% Faster Reload Speed per lv, 3% Better Weapon Handling per lv, 3% Better Spread Multiplier per lv, 3% Less Kick per lv, 3% Better Dismemberment Chance per lv

Rifles-

3% Faster Reload Speed per lv, 3% Better Weapon Handling per lv, 3% Better Spread Multiplier per lv, 3% Less Kick per lv, 3% Better Dismemberment Chance per lv

Tool Action Skills - 1xp per Block Break

Mining-

3% Faster Attack Speed per Lv, 3% Less Stamina loss per swing,2% Better Dismemberment Chance per lv

Axes-

3% Faster Attack Speed per Lv, 3% Less Stamina loss per swing,2% Better Dismemberment Chance per lv

@adreden-

We could fit a knife something in, maybe the cook? or maybe another hobby. Martial Arts would be the unarmed Fighting Style. The Offensive and Defensive buffs are built into your Fighting Style selection and are only available to proc when you are wielding the specified weapon category. So if you chose Unarmed Fighting Style you could only proc the Offensive and Defensive Buffs when you either had nothing in your hand or when you had Brass Knuckles on. Only then would you have the chance for the buffs. Not when you held any other weapons.

I want the game to be more about surviving the zombie apocalypse and less about slowly building a character to how you want. So I want to let the player pick what they NEED in a character to have fun at the start. Then when they play the mod they can level by what they are doing in game, collect bonuses to stats as the play and grow their recipe list by looting.

Yes you will not build your mods with your schematic and then not remember how. :frusty: Most recipes for everything will be found in loot and learned permanently.
